ABOUT THE EP
Agents of the Deep Tape (EP)— Tape Lab
Released: September 25, 2024
Runtime: 4 Songs (10:47 Minutes)
Genre: Electronic
Agents of the Deep Tape is a 4-track concept composition from Tape Lab, built around one central theme repeated, distorted, and reimagined four different ways. The result is orchestral, out of pocket, and proudly conspiratorial—a strange little dossier of underground tape music that feels like it was recovered from a waterlogged briefcase, labeled incorrectly, and immediately classified.
Each track circles the same idea from a different angle, turning repetition into a kind of sonic investigation. The mood is cinematic and suspicious, with orchestral gestures, cassette grit, shadowy grooves, and Tape Lab’s usual sense that something important is happening just outside the frame. It is not exactly evidence, but it does feel like a clue.
